The Recruitment Group is recruiting an experienced Project Manager for an Oxfordshire based engineering organisation.

You will lead end-to-end delivery of complex, high-value projects within a regulated environment, coordinating cross-functional teams and ensuring governance and KPI compliance.

Key requirements include PRINCE2/APM qualifications and active SC Clearance, with knowledge of aviation regulations. The role offers a competitive package and pension benefits.
